Azteca Systems Releases Cityworks 15.3

Cityworks–Azteca Systems announced the release of Cityworks 15.3, the latest version of the company’s web GIS-centric platform for public asset management. The new release features significant enhancements to support apps that streamline the care of public infrastructure, permitting, and property.

Cityworks is designed to help organizations manage public assets and their associated data, work activities, and business processes. This release supports end user functionality in Cityworks apps such as Performance Budgeting, Public Access, Operational Insights, and Storeroom. It also supports the release of Style 1.0, which allows users to customize the interface of other apps for their end users.

“This new release builds on our commitment to helping Cityworks users work smarter and more efficiently,” said Becky Tamashasky, vice president of product roadmap at Cityworks. “Our focus has always been on providing organizations with the best tools for improving public infrastructure, planning, operations, life cycle cost management, maintenance scoring, data collection, and analysis.”

As the leading GIS-centric public asset management solution, Cityworks continues to support seamless workflows between Cityworks and Esri. For example, Cityworks Mobile Native Apps 6.0, which will hit Android and Apple app stores in the coming days, allows the user to get turn-by-turn directions to an asset or work activity with the help of Esri’s Navigator for ArcGIS.

“The GIS-centric asset management framework helps communities become more resilient, sustainable, and safe,” said Brian Haslam, president and CEO of Cityworks. “That’s why Cityworks is built exclusively on Esri’s innovative ArcGIS technology. Together, Cityworks and ArcGIS help organizations work smarter to implement effective public asset management strategies for their communities.”

Cityworks is Esri ArcGIS 10.6 ready

About Cityworks
Since 1996, Cityworks has helped organizations maintain smart, safe, and resilient communities by streamlining the care of public infrastructure, permitting, and property. Built exclusively on Esri ArcGIS technology, the Cityworks web GIS-centric platform combines the authoritative asset inventory in a geodatabase with business process applications for managing workflow, scheduling resources, and prioritizing activities. Time-tested and proven, Cityworks is Empowering GIS at more than 700 organizations around the world, saving time and money while improving operational efficiencies.
